Active Voice:

When the doer of the action is the subject while the action is recieve by is the object then it is called active voice.

Passive Voice:

When the doer of the action is the object while the action is recieve by the subject then it is called passive voice.

Example:

1.

  • Active Voice:

The people crowned her Queen.

  • Passive Voice:

She was crowned Queen by the people.

2.

  • Active Voice:

Someone has stolen my money.

  • Passive Voice:

My money has been stolen by someone.
